Thomas J. Stephenson is the Managing General Partner and Co-Founder of Verge Fund, where he serves as the longest-tenured professional venture capitalist in New Mexico, having invested in local businesses since 1997. His investment thesis focuses exclusively on technology development startups within New Mexico, reflecting a deep regional commitment rather than a broad geographic strategy. While specific check sizes and lead/follow behavior are not publicly detailed in available sources, Stephenson previously served as the lead Principal on Wellkeeper, the firm’s most recent exit as of September 2014. His notable portfolio includes board memberships at Altela, attachedapps, boomtime, and TruTouch Technologies, and he founded and serves as CEO of Pajarito Powder, a Verge II.5 portfolio company. Stephenson also built success in the fuel cell industry with MesoFuel before launching Pajarito Powder, indicating a distinctive focus on deep-tech and energy-related innovations.
